This is a pretty solid guide if you want to avoid the commandline. :P
Otherwise, if I install into wine's C:/, I just start the game by
Code: [Select]
cd ~/.wine/drive_c/Program\ Files\ \(x86\)/FeralHeart ; wine FeralHeart.exeand yeah, opengl is the better option usually, since wine has to translate all direct3d graphic calls into opengl on the fly (and it is quite performance intensive). It is less bad with the gallium9 driver in wine-staging though.
